CHIARAN WATER | Kearran Water Kearran Water |
D. McColl. Kinlochmore D Chisholm Kianan |
168 | A moutain stream of considerable lengh forming the eastern boundary of Manore forest and flowing into the black water. |
CHIARAN HOUSE | Chieran House | D McColl Kinlochmore D Chisholm Chieran |
168 | A shepherds dwelling House situated at the junction of Charan water & Lochan na Sálach Uidhre |
ALLT A' BHRIC | Allt na Bhric Allt á Bhric |
D McColl Kinlochmore D Chisholm Chearan |
168 | A mountain stream rising between allt na Roinne Deirge and Charan water and entering Lochan na Salach Uidhre about 1/4 mile west of the Cheiran water. English meaning Burn of the Trout |
